可食カトラリーの世界市場は2030年までに791億米ドルに到達

2024年に450億米ドルと推定される可食カトラリーの世界市場は、2024年から2030年にかけてCAGR 9.9%で成長し、2030年には791億米ドルに達すると予測されます。本レポートで分析されているセグメントの1つである可食スプーンは、CAGR 9.9%を記録し、分析期間終了時には304億米ドルに達すると予測されています。可食フォーク分野の成長率は、分析期間中CAGR 7.5%と推定されます。

米国市場は123億米ドルと推定、中国はCAGR13.4%で成長予測

米国の可食カトラリー市場は2024年に123億米ドルと推定されます。世界第2位の経済大国である中国は、2030年までに161億米ドルの市場規模に達すると予測され、分析期間2024-2030年のCAGRは13.4%です。その他の注目すべき地域別市場としては、日本とカナダがあり、分析期間中のCAGRはそれぞれ7.1%と8.7%と予測されています。欧州では、ドイツがCAGR 7.7%で成長すると予測されています。

世界の可食カトラリー市場- 主要動向と促進要因まとめ

可食カトラリーは使い捨てプラスチック危機に対する持続可能な解決策か?

世界が使い捨てプラスチックの環境破壊に取り組む中、可食カトラリーは使い捨て食器の未来を再構築する有望かつ革新的な代替品として登場しました。可食カトラリーは、穀物、豆類、天然澱粉から作られたスプーン、フォーク、ナイフ、そしてかき混ぜ器まで、機能的な食器として、また持続可能なスナックとして勢いを増しています。生分解性、堆肥化性、そして多くの場合消費可能であるように設計されたこれらの製品は、フードサービス業界、特にクイックサービス・レストラン、カフェ、フードデリバリー、イベントケータリングにおいて、廃棄物ゼロのソリューションを提供します。世界各地の政府が使い捨てプラスチックの使用を禁止または厳しく規制しているため、可食代替品の採用に強力な規制上の追い風が吹いています。消費者も環境フットプリントの削減をこれまで以上に意識するようになり、環境に優しく循環型経済の原則に沿った製品への需要が高まっています。可食カトラリーは、使い捨ての利便性を提供しながら、消費後の廃棄物をなくすことで、この要請に応えています。製品は通常、小麦、米、ソルガムきび、とうもろこし、または可食原料の組み合わせから作られており、熱い液体や様々な種類の食品に耐えられるように設計されています。その目新しさはマーケティングツールとしても機能し、ソーシャルメディアや環境意識の高い消費者の関心を集めています。ニッチなイノベーションとして始まった使い捨て食器は、今や世界の使い捨て食器市場を破壊しうる商業的に実行可能なカテゴリーと見なされており、拡張可能で費用対効果が高く、風味豊かな製品を開発するために、新興企業や既存のパッケージング企業が参入してきています。

製剤と製造における技術革新は、製品の可能性をどのように高めているのか?

可食材料科学と自動化された製造工程における技術革新は、可食カトラリーの性能、手頃な価格、保存安定性を高める上で極めて重要な役割を果たしています。初期の可食器具は、壊れやすく、風味の幅が狭く、保存期間が短いという批判に直面しました。しかし、複合粉、食品用バインダー、耐熱コーティング剤などの処方の進歩により、食感、耐久性、ぬめりにくさが飛躍的に向上しました。今日の可食カトラリーは、配合にもよるが、熱いスープや冷たいデザートの中でも15~30分間構造を保ったままであり、幅広い用途で機能的です。製造効率も向上しており、半自動や全自動の成型機や焼成機によって、安定した形状、食感、重量で大量生産が可能になっています。さらに生産者は、風味調味料や甘味料、スパイス、ハーブ、機能性成分(食物繊維やタンパク質など)を使って、訴求力を高めたり栄養価を高めたりしています。低水分、酸素バリア包装、天然保存料による賞味期限安定化によって、製品の生存期間が数週間から数ヶ月に延び、小売や輸出の新たな機会が広がっています。新興企業はまた、QRコードやスマートパッケージングを取り入れて消費者を教育し、フィードバックを収集することで、将来の製品開発に磨きをかけています。こうした技術革新により、可食カトラリーは外食業者、小売業者、消費者のいずれにとっても魅力的なものとなりつつあります。

消費者の意識の変化と小売動向は、可食カトラリーの需要を促進しているか?

消費者行動は意識的消費へと急速に進化しており、可食カトラリーはこの文化的・行動的変容から直接利益を得ています。環境意識の高い消費者は、食品の原材料から包装、調理器具に至るまで、ライフスタイルのあらゆる側面を吟味するようになっています。この変化は、持続可能性、革新性、体験型消費を重視するミレニアル世代とZ世代に特に顕著です。可食カトラリーはこれらの価値観の交差点に位置し、実用性を超えた、罪悪感のない、インスタ映えする食体験を提供しています。より多くの消費者が植物由来の食生活や廃棄物の少ないライフスタイルを採用するにつれ、こうした倫理的・環境的優先事項に沿った商品への需要が高まっています。テイクアウトやフードデリバリーの人気の高まりは、使い捨てでありながら持続可能な代替品へのニーズをさらに強めており、多くのフードサービス事業者は顧客の期待に応え、規制に準拠するため、食べられる食器に切り替えています。スーパーマーケット、オーガニック食品店、オンライン・プラットフォームのエコ商品コーナーでは、生分解性・堆肥化可能な使い捨て用品と並んで、可食カトラリーを取り上げるところが増えています。ギフトやイベント市場も成長しているセグメントで、結婚式、企業イベント、環境をテーマにしたパーティーなどで、目新しさが購入の原動力となっています。ソーシャル・メディアのインフルエンサーやサステナビリティ・ブロガーが知名度を高め、デザートを食べ終わったらスプーンを食べるという考えを常態化させています。こうした消費者の意識の変化は、もはや環境意識の高いエリートに限ったことではなく、主流になりつつあり、多様な市場セグメントで可食カトラリー製品に対する旺盛で持続的な需要を生み出しています。

可食カトラリー市場急成長の要因は?

可食カトラリー市場の成長は、環境規制のダイナミックな収束、持続可能な代替品に対する消費者の需要、食品グレード製造の技術進歩、プラスチック汚染に対する意識の高まりによって牽引されています。インド、フランス、カナダ、米国各州などでは、使い捨てプラスチックの使用禁止や規制が政府によって進められているため、企業は規格に適合した地球に優しい代替品を求めるようになり、可食カトラリーは将来性の高いソリューションとして位置づけられています。外食産業によるグリーン認証の推進とESG目標との整合も、生分解性食器や可食食器の大量採用を促しています。可食配合と成形機の技術開発により生産コストが下がり、拡張性が向上したため、幅広い流通と競争力のある価格設定が可能になりました。同時に、環境意識の高い新興企業の台頭や、持続可能性を重視するベンチャー・ファンドからの投資が、技術革新と製品の多様化に拍車をかけています。消費者側では、教育キャンペーンやソーシャルメディア・アドボカシーに支えられた環境意識の高まりが、機能と目的の両方を提供する製品への嗜好を後押ししています。オン・ザ・ゴーのライフスタイル、ミールキット、持ち帰り文化の普及も、使い捨てでありながら持続可能な食器の使用事例を拡大しています。オンライン・プラットフォームやエコ製品アグリゲーターを通じた小売の成長によって消費者のアクセスが拡大する一方、ホスピタリティ、航空、ケータリング、施設向けフード・サービスにおけるB2Bの機会も拡大を続けています。これらの要因が相まって、可食カトラリー採用のための強固なエコシステムが構築され、目新しさから実行可能でスケーラブルな、ますます世界の市場セグメントへと変貌を遂げ、飛躍的な拡大が見込まれています。

Global Edible Cutlery Market to Reach US$79.1 Billion by 2030

The global market for Edible Cutlery estimated at US$45.0 Billion in the year 2024, is expected to reach US$79.1 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 9.9% over the analysis period 2024-2030. Edible Spoon, one of the segments analyzed in the report, is expected to record a 9.9% CAGR and reach US$30.4 Billion by the end of the analysis period. Growth in the Edible Fork segment is estimated at 7.5% CAGR over the analysis period.

The U.S. Market is Estimated at US$12.3 Billion While China is Forecast to Grow at 13.4% CAGR

The Edible Cutlery market in the U.S. is estimated at US$12.3 Billion in the year 2024. China, the world's second largest economy, is forecast to reach a projected market size of US$16.1 Billion by the year 2030 trailing a CAGR of 13.4% over the analysis period 2024-2030. Among the other noteworthy geographic markets are Japan and Canada, each forecast to grow at a CAGR of 7.1% and 8.7% respectively over the analysis period. Within Europe, Germany is forecast to grow at approximately 7.7% CAGR.

Global Edible Cutlery Market - Key Trends & Drivers Summarized

Is Edible Cutlery the Sustainable Solution to the Single-Use Plastic Crisis?

With the world grappling with the environmental fallout of single-use plastics, edible cutlery has emerged as a promising and innovative alternative reshaping the future of disposable tableware. Edible cutlery-spoons, forks, knives, and even stirrers made from grains, pulses, and natural starches-is gaining momentum as both a functional utensil and a sustainable snack. Designed to be biodegradable, compostable, and in many cases consumable, these products offer a zero-waste solution for the foodservice industry, particularly in quick-service restaurants, cafes, food delivery, and event catering. Governments across the globe are banning or heavily regulating single-use plastics, creating strong regulatory tailwinds for the adoption of edible alternatives. Consumers, too, are more conscious than ever about reducing their environmental footprint, driving demand for products that align with eco-friendly and circular economy principles. Edible cutlery answers this call by eliminating post-consumption waste while offering the convenience of disposables. The products are typically made from wheat, rice, sorghum, corn, or a combination of edible ingredients, and are engineered to withstand hot liquids and various food types. Their novelty factor also serves as a marketing tool, drawing interest on social media and among environmentally aware consumers. What started as a niche innovation is now being viewed as a commercially viable category capable of disrupting the global disposable utensils market, with a growing number of startups and established packaging firms entering the fray to develop scalable, cost-effective, and flavorful variants.

How Are Innovations in Formulation and Manufacturing Elevating Product Viability?

Technological innovation in edible materials science and automated manufacturing processes is playing a pivotal role in boosting the performance, affordability, and shelf stability of edible cutlery. Early iterations of edible utensils faced criticism for their fragility, limited flavor range, and short shelf life. However, advancements in formulation-such as the use of composite flours, food-grade binders, and heat-resistant coatings-have drastically improved texture, durability, and resistance to sogginess. Today’s edible cutlery can remain structurally intact in hot soups or cold desserts for 15-30 minutes, depending on the formulation, making them functional for a wide range of applications. Manufacturing efficiency has also improved, with semi-automated and fully automated molding and baking machines enabling mass production with consistent shape, texture, and weight. Additionally, producers are experimenting with savory and sweet flavors, spices, herbs, and functional ingredients (such as fiber or protein) to enhance appeal and increase nutritional value. Shelf-life stabilization through low-moisture content, oxygen barrier packaging, and natural preservatives has extended product viability from a few weeks to several months, opening new retail and export opportunities. Startups are also incorporating QR codes and smart packaging to educate consumers and collect feedback, helping refine future product development. These innovations are making edible cutlery more appealing to foodservice providers, retailers, and consumers alike-positioning the category as a compelling alternative to traditional disposables not just for its environmental benefits, but for its increasingly competitive performance metrics.

Are Shifting Consumer Attitudes and Retail Trends Fueling Demand for Edible Cutlery?

Consumer behavior is evolving rapidly toward conscious consumption, and edible cutlery is benefiting directly from this cultural and behavioral transformation. Eco-aware consumers are now scrutinizing every aspect of their lifestyle-from the ingredients in their food to the packaging and utensils used to serve it. This shift is particularly pronounced among Millennials and Gen Z, who place a high premium on sustainability, innovation, and experiential consumption. Edible cutlery sits at the intersection of these values, offering a guilt-free, Instagram-worthy dining experience that goes beyond utility. As more consumers adopt plant-based diets and low-waste lifestyles, demand is rising for products that align with these ethical and environmental priorities. The growing popularity of takeout and food delivery is further intensifying the need for disposable yet sustainable alternatives, with many foodservice operators switching to edible utensils to meet customer expectations and comply with regulations. Retail channels are also responding-eco-product sections in supermarkets, organic food stores, and online platforms are increasingly featuring edible cutlery alongside biodegradable and compostable disposables. The gifting and event markets are another growing segment, with novelty value driving purchases for weddings, corporate events, and environmentally themed parties. Social media influencers and sustainability bloggers are amplifying visibility, helping to normalize the idea of eating your spoon once you're done with dessert. These shifting consumer attitudes are no longer limited to eco-conscious elites but are becoming mainstream, creating robust and sustained demand for edible cutlery products across diverse market segments.

What Factors Are Driving the Rapid Growth of the Edible Cutlery Market?

The growth in the edible cutlery market is driven by a dynamic convergence of environmental regulations, consumer demand for sustainable alternatives, technological advancements in food-grade manufacturing, and rising awareness of plastic pollution. Government bans and restrictions on single-use plastics in countries such as India, France, Canada, and various U.S. states are compelling businesses to seek compliant, earth-friendly alternatives, positioning edible cutlery as a high-potential solution. The foodservice industry’s push for green certifications and its alignment with ESG goals are also prompting mass adoption of biodegradable and edible tableware. Technological developments in edible formulation and molding machinery have lowered production costs and improved scalability, enabling broader distribution and competitive pricing. Simultaneously, the rise of eco-conscious startups and investments from sustainability-focused venture funds is fueling innovation and product diversification. On the consumer side, rising environmental consciousness, supported by education campaigns and social media advocacy, is driving preference for products that offer both function and purpose. The increased prevalence of on-the-go lifestyles, meal kits, and takeaway culture is also expanding the use cases for disposable yet sustainable utensils. Retail growth through online platforms and eco-product aggregators is widening consumer access, while B2B opportunities in hospitality, aviation, catering, and institutional food services continue to grow. Together, these factors are creating a robust ecosystem for edible cutlery adoption, transforming it from a novelty into a viable, scalable, and increasingly global market segment poised for exponential expansion.
